Creator Curtis Richards’ (a.okay.a. Richard Curtis) novelization of John Carpenter’s 1978 basic Halloween is being reprinted
John Carpenter’s Halloween (watch it HERE) was an enormous hit when it was launched in 1978 – and the next yr, it obtained a novelization that was written by Richard Curtis below the pseudonym Curtis Richards. Quite a lot of Halloween followers have had an opportunity to learn that novelization and lots of have had optimistic issues to say in regards to the prologue, which takes place “in northern Eire, on the daybreak of the Celtic race” and occurred to be an affect on a number of the concepts in Halloween: The Curse of Michael Myers. However the ebook has additionally been out of print for greater than forty years, so it wasn’t all the time straightforward to discover a copy of it. Printed in Blood is trying to change that, as they’ve introduced that they’re going to be reprinting the Halloween novelization by Curtis Richards!
